I planted the first 3 toms in the poly border, dug another 2 pits for the melons, filled with fresh horse muck and straw , phew, covered them over to settle, transplanted some pre-chitted squash and pumpkin seed into pots, sunflowers and then planted my onions from seed, good day, lots done..need a day sitting down

Smeared vaseline all round my Hosta pots.This has worked now for quite a while.The snails do not like it. ;D
